@charset "utf-8";

/*---page_news---*/

#maincolumn {
	padding: 19px 0 80px 0;
}

#maincolumn h3 {
	margin: 0 0 18px 0;
}

#maincolumn h4 {
	margin: 0 0 18px 0;
	padding: 0px;
	width: 631px;
	clear: both;
}

#maincolumn .block {
	width:631px;
	padding:0 0 35px 0;
	font-size:13px;
	line-height:2.0;
}

#maincolumn h4 span.title {
	padding:10px 10px 10px 10px;
	margin: 0;
	width:500px;
	background-color: #D5EEEC;
	color:#4C4C4C;
	font-weight:normal;
	text-align: left;
	float: left;
	line-height:1.2;
}

#maincolumn h4 span.date {
	padding:10px 10px 10px 0;
	margin: 0;
	width:101px;
	background-color: #D5EEEC;
	text-align: right; 
	float: right; 
	line-height:1.2;
}

#maincolumn li.previous {
	width:316px;
	text-align: left;
	float: left;
}

#maincolumn li.next {
	width:315px;
	text-align: right;
	float: right;
}
